Package buildbot :: Package status :: Module builder :: Class BuildSetStatus
[frames] | no frames]

Class BuildSetStatus

source code

Instance Methods
 
__init__(self, bsid, status, db) source code
 
getSourceStamp(self) source code
 
getReason(self) source code
 
getResults(self) source code
 
getID(self) source code
 
getBuilderNamesAndBuildRequests(self) source code
 
getBuilderNames(self) source code
 
getBuildRequests(self) source code
 
isFinished(self) source code
 
waitUntilSuccess(self) source code
 
waitUntilFinished(self) source code
 
__providedBy__(...)
Object Specification Descriptor
source code
 
__provides__(...)
Special descriptor for class __provides__
Class Variables
  __implemented__ = <implementedBy buildbot.status.builder.Build...
Method Details

__provides__(...)

 
Special descriptor for class __provides__

The descriptor caches the implementedBy info, so that
we can get declarations for objects without instance-specific
interfaces a bit quicker.

For example:

  >>> from zope.interface import Interface
  >>> class IFooFactory(Interface):
  ...     pass
  >>> class IFoo(Interface):
  ...     pass
  >>> class C(object):
  ...     implements(IFoo)
  ...     classProvides(IFooFactory)
  >>> [i.getName() for i in C.__provides__]
  ['IFooFactory']

  >>> [i.getName() for i in C().__provides__]
  ['IFoo']


Class Variable Details

__implemented__

Value:
<implementedBy buildbot.status.builder.BuildSetStatus>